Grasping Wagering Contributions
Not all casino games apply equally toward fulfilling a bonus. Slots almost always register 100%, so they are the go-to for meeting wagering requirements. Table games like blackjack, roulette, and baccarat often count far less, sometimes as low as five or ten percent, or are omitted entirely. If you favor blackjack and use bonus funds only at blackjack tables, you might not satisfy the rollover before it expires. Check the game weighting table in the bonus policy. This table explicitly states what percentage of each wager per game type counts toward the requirement. Missing this step is a common way to lose both the bonus and any winnings tied to it.

Failing to Recognize How House Advantage and RTP Affect All Sessions
The calculations that run a casino platform can appear abstract, but it is the underlying architecture under all spins and hand. Return to player, shown as a percentage, indicates the average amount a game returns over millions of rounds. A slot with ninety-six percent RTP holds four percent as house edge over the long run. A European roulette wheel with a single zero carries a house edge of two-point-seven percent, while an American double-zero wheel climbs to five-point-twenty-six percent. These numbers don’t determine short-term results, but they reveal which games offer you more theoretical staying power. A beginner at a site like Dexsport Casino profits enormously from simply choosing the single-zero roulette table over the double-zero version when both are available, and from checking a slot’s info page for its RTP figure before investing real money.
Combining RTP and Volatility Together
RTP alone doesn’t reveal the whole story. Volatility (or variance) explains how payouts are distributed. A low-volatility slot offers frequent small wins, preserving the balance ticking over, while a high-volatility game can drain a balance through long cold stretches before a rare large payout. Adapting volatility to your session goals produces a real difference. A player with a modest budget who seeks a long, relaxed session will do better on a low-volatility game with consistent line hits. Someone chasing a jackpot thrill, with funds set aside for the possibility of zero return, is the right fit for high-volatility titles. Pairing RTP with volatility (found in the game rules or paytable) prevents the confusion of a high-RTP slot draining through your balance because it is built for rare payouts.

The Verification Hold on First Withdrawals
Your first withdrawal almost always initiates a KYC process where you submit ID documents. This is not a penalty and not a sign of trouble; it is a standard regulatory requirement across licensed platforms in Canada. Send a clear photo of your government ID, a recent utility bill or bank statement showing your address, and sometimes a screenshot of your e-wallet account to speed things up. The players who wait longest are the ones who delay sending those documents. Preparing them in advance, right after registration, eliminates the surprise. The upload portal is usually accessible under account settings or a verification tab. The review itself typically completes within twenty-four to forty-eight hours once documents are provided correctly.
